Where a simple voltage reading is not enough, the BMV-700 provides the full picture of what a battery bank is actually doing.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003ch3 style=\"color: #f87c24;\"\u003eKey Features\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cul\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003eDisplays state of charge (%), voltage, current (amps), power (watts), consumed amp-hours and time remaining on a single backlit LCD screen.\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003eCompatible with 12V, 24V and 48V battery systems, including lead-acid (flooded, AGM, gel) and lithium chemistries.\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003eHigh-accuracy coulomb counting via a 500A\/50mV shunt, supplied in the box, for precise amp-hour tracking.\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003eProgrammable relay output that can trigger alarms or control external devices based on user-defined thresholds (e.g. low state of charge).\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003eStores historical data including deepest discharge, average discharge, number of charge cycles and total amp-hours drawn.\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003eCompact display head with a 52mm panel cut-out, suitable for mounting in switchboards, caravans, boats and off-grid enclosures.\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003eConnects to the VictronConnect app via an optional VE.Direct Bluetooth Smart dongle for wireless monitoring on iOS and Android.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e\n\n\u003ch3 style=\"color: #f87c24;\"\u003eProduct Overview\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The BMV-700 works by measuring the current flowing in and out of a battery bank through a precision shunt resistor. By integrating this current over time, it calculates consumed amp-hours and derives a state of charge figure that is far more reliable than voltage-based estimation alone. This matters in practice because battery voltage is heavily influenced by load, temperature and recent charge history, making it a poor standalone indicator of how much energy is actually available.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eThe included 500A\/50mV shunt is installed in the negative cable of the battery bank. The display unit connects to the shunt via a supplied RJ12 cable and draws its power directly from the battery, so no separate supply is needed. The relay output adds practical flexibility: it can be configured to switch at a set state of charge, voltage level or temperature (with an optional temperature sensor), making it useful for load shedding, generator start signals or audible alarms.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eHistorical data logging is stored on-board and covers up to 30 days of discharge records alongside lifetime counters. This is useful for commissioning checks, fault diagnosis and advising end users on battery health. The BMV-700 does not include Bluetooth as standard, but the VE.Direct port allows connection to a GX device (such as a Cerbo GX) for integration into a full Victron system with remote monitoring via VRM.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003ch3 style=\"color: #f87c24;\"\u003eTechnical Specifications\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003ctable style=\"border: 2px solid #f87c24; padding: 8px;\"\u003eGTIN\u003c\/td\u003e\n      \u003ctd style=\"border: 1px solid #f87c24; padding: 8px;\"\u003e8719076020066\u003c\/td\u003e\n    \u003c\/tr\u003e\n  \u003c\/tbody\u003e\n\u003c\/table\u003e\n\n\u003ch3 style=\"color: #f87c24;\"\u003eApplications\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cul\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003eOff-grid solar systems where accurate battery state of charge is critical for load management.\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003eMarine and narrowboat installations requiring panel-mounted battery monitoring.\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003eMotorhome, campervan and caravan leisure battery banks.\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003eBackup power and UPS systems where battery health tracking is required.\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003eTelecom and remote site installations with 48V battery strings.\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003eAny Victron system integrated with a GX device and VRM remote monitoring portal.\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e\n\n\u003ch3 style=\"color: #f87c24;\"\u003eWhat Is Included\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cul\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003eBMV-700 display unit\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003e500A \/ 50mV shunt\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003eRJ12 connection cable (display to shunt)\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003eMounting hardware and panel cut-out template\u003c\/li\u003e\n  \u003cli\u003eQuick installation guide\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e\n\n\u003ch3 style=\"color: #f87c24;\"\u003eInstallation Notes\u003c\/h3\u003e\n\u003cp\u003eThe shunt must be installed in the main negative cable of the battery bank, between the battery negative terminal and all other negative connections. All negative loads and charge sources must connect to the load side of the shunt, not directly to the battery, or readings will be inaccurate. The display unit is powered directly from the battery via the shunt connection. Installation in battery systems above 48V or in complex multi-bank configurations should be carried out by a qualified electrician or accredited installer. For lithium battery systems, verify compatibility with the battery BMS before installation. The VE.Direct port allows integration with Victron GX devices; no additional configuration software is required for standalone use.\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"Victron Energy","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":59855241478478,"sku":"BAM010700000","price":76.99,"currency_code":"GBP","in_stock":true}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0796\/3698\/8238\/files\/VoltaconSolar_-_BAM010700000_-_Battery_Monitor_BMV-700.webp?v=1781091729","url":"https:\/\/voltaconsolar.com\/products\/victron-battery-monitor-bmv-700","provider":"VoltaconSolar","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
